Role overview
You’ll be joining a highly regarded Private Client team, where you’ll lead on a variety of wealth and estate matters, including :
- Estate Planning : Reviewing existing estate planning documents, including lifetime trusts and will structures, and advising on their suitability.
- Will Preparation : Drafting a variety of wills, including those designed to absorb qualifying business and agricultural assets.
- Inheritance Tax Expertise : Applying extensive knowledge of inheritance tax, as well as capital gains tax, particularly in relation to individuals and trusts.
- Trust Guidance : Advising on pilot trusts for pension planning and life policies, as well as business trusts supporting cross-option arrangements.
- Powers of Attorney : Preparing and advising on Lasting Powers of Attorney (LPAs) and Enduring Powers of Attorney, with experience in LPAs for business owners being advantageous.
- Trust Closures : Managing trust terminations and preparing deeds of variation following key events, such as life tenant deaths or beneficiary milestones.
